Wire rope Anchors: Essential Tools for Stability

Wire rope anchors play a critical role in various applications, providing stability and support in construction, mining, and marine operations. These robust anchors are designed to withstand heavy loads and dynamic forces, ensuring safety and reliability. Typically made from high-tensile steel, wire rope anchors can be used in diverse environments, making them versatile tools for engineers and operators.

When installing a wire rope anchor, it is essential to consider factors such as soil conditions, load requirements, and environmental factors. Proper installation techniques, including the use of appropriate anchor types and depths, can significantly enhance their effectiveness. This attention to detail helps prevent anchor failure, which could lead to accidents or equipment damage.

In addition to their strength, wire rope anchors offer flexibility in design, allowing for customized solutions based on specific project needs. Whether utilized in temporary setups or permanent installations, these anchors provide a reliable means of securing structures and equipment, making them indispensable in high-demand situations.

The Functionality of Cables in Various Applications

Cables serve multiple purposes across different industries, acting as vital components in lifting, pulling, and securing loads. In construction and manufacturing, cables are often used in cranes and hoists to lift heavy materials, providing efficiency and safety in lifting operations. Their tensile strength and durability allow them to handle substantial weights without compromising on performance.

Additionally, cables find extensive use in transportation systems, such as cable cars and ski lifts, where they safely transport people and goods over challenging terrains. The engineering behind these systems ensures that cables remain taut and secure, enabling smooth operation and minimizing risks. Regular inspections and maintenance are crucial to sustaining the integrity and functionality of these cable systems.

In everyday applications, cables also play a significant role in automotive and aerospace industries, where they are used for control systems, braking mechanisms, and aircraft rigging. Their ability to transmit force while maintaining flexibility makes them an essential part of modern engineering solutions.

Using a Rope to Haul or Pull a Vehicle

Using a rope to haul or pull a vehicle can be a practical solution in various scenarios, such as off-road recovery or assisting a stranded vehicle. When selecting a rope for this purpose, it’s important to choose one with sufficient strength and durability to handle the weight of the vehicle being pulled. ropes made from synthetic fibers, like nylon or polyester, are often preferred due to their high tensile strength and resistance to abrasion.

Before attempting to haul a vehicle, proper techniques must be followed to ensure safety. It’s crucial to secure the rope to both the pulling and towed vehicles effectively. Using a sturdy anchor point on the vehicle being pulled, such as a tow hook or frame, can prevent damage during the process. Additionally, communicating clearly with everyone involved is essential to coordinate the movement and avoid accidents.
